How much does it cost to rent a home in Las Vegas?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Las Vegas 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,696 | $850 | $9,000 |
Las Vegas 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,279 | $1,050 | $10,000+ |
Las Vegas 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,868 | $1,590 | $10,000+ |
Las Vegas 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,883 | $1,800 | $10,000+ |
Las Vegas 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,027 | $2,700 | $10,000+ |
Las Vegas 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$12,358 | $4,300 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Las Vegas
What type of rentals are currently available in Las Vegas?
There are currently 3220 Apartments for Rent in Las Vegas, NV with pricing that ranges from $329 to $8,237. There are also 3454 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Las Vegas ranging from $625 to $59,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Las Vegas?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Las Vegas ranges from $625 to $59,500 with an average monthly rent of $7,457.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Las Vegas?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Las Vegas range from $695 to $4,985,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,050 to $20,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,590 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$635.
